I need a quote that shows how Boo is good.

In the book "To Kill a Mockingbird" Boo Radley has been set-up through the years to be the town boogie man.  He is never seen and this enables the townspeople especially the children to crate their own image of Boo.  Stories about his stabbing his family member circulate with no real knowledge of why it happened.  The reader is aware that Boo had a controlling father, and it was not uncommon for people like Boo to be mistreated by family members, especially during stressful times in their lives.  The state of the economy during Boo's time, his disability, and his father's temperament may have led to some level of abuse, but the reader does not know because Boo is always hidden away.  There is also a mention by Miss Maudie that Boo's father was a strict religious man.


Jem had left an article of clothing behind when he and was taking a dare at the Radley place.  He realizes it and sneaks off in the night.  The item had been torn during his escape from the property.  When he goes back to get his item, he is scared.  He makes it back home with it but he finds that it has been sewn.  It is the first mention of something kid that Boo does for the children.


"They'd been sewed up.  Not like a lady sewed 'em, like somethin' I'd do." (58)


Boo begins putting small items in a hole in the tree for the children.  One day he puts a watch in the tree.


"Our biggest prize appeared four days later.  It was a pocket watch that wouldn't run, on a chain with an aluminum knife."


In the end of the book Boo saves the children giving credence to the goodness within him.
